Civstats is basically a program that runs alongside pitboss that ID sets up made by some fella at cfc which allows you to check on the internet how long left on each turn there is without actually going through the hassle of logging in and looking for yourself

http://www.civstats.com/ is the site. You can register and then you can actually conduct diplomacy there if you don't have an email address or PM location. It will also give you information available to everyone in game such as when people log in and out, when people's scores increase or decrease, when someone is eliminated, etc.
